3.3.2 Initialisation signal
Furthermore lamp operation will not be allowed 24V are applied to pin X806.3. This is
an additional monitoring function for the safe operation of the installation. The status of pin
X806.3 is visualized in the [Warning Register] of the PROFIBUS-input-data (see below and
paragraph 5.3: Bit 7 {Init Signal Ok}).
If the initialisation signal is deactivated during lamp operation, lamp operation will be shut
down. After re-applying the initialisation signal, the lamp has to be restarted.
3.4 Configuration
Communication between ELC and installation control is carried out via PROFIBUS DPV0. The
ELC represents a non-modular DPV0-Slave, the installation control functions as the Master.
For configuration, control and monitoring of the ELC 16 input registers (Master receiving data
from ELC) were implemented, as well as 6 output registers (Master sending data to ELC). For
registers overlapping more than one byte, the byte order was determined according to ”Big-
Endian“.
The ELC software is capable of supporting a baud rate according to chapter 6.
The necessary adjustments during the installing of the ELC will be explained in this paragraph,
the adjustments for lamp operation will follow in chapter 4.
